Interlocal Agreement for CATS Regional Express Bus Service with the City of Rock Hill
Action
Action:
A. Approve an interlocal agreement between the City of Charlotte and the City of Rock Hill to provide express bus service,
B. Authorize the City Manager, or his designee, to negotiate and execute all documents necessary to complete the interlocal agreement, and
C. Authorize the City Manager to renew the agreement for up to four, one-year terms and to amend the agreement consistent with the purpose for which the agreement was approved.

Explanation
§ On September 12, 2022, City Council ratified an interlocal agreement with the City of Rock Hill to provide regional express bus service for up to five years. The current agreement for these services expires on June 30, 2026.
§ As part of the Metropolitan Transit Commission’s (MTC) adopted financial policies, the City of Rock Hill, South Carolina, reimburses the City of Charlotte for 50 percent of the net operating expenses, including overhead, for the Charlotte Area Transit System’s (CATS) regional express bus service between Rock Hill and Uptown Charlotte.
§ This service increases transit ridership and reduces single-occupancy vehicles on roadways, which helps with congestion and air quality initiatives across the region.
§ The total operating expenditures for the service are estimated to be $330,000.
